You take the keypad off the wall by removing the front cover. There are two little tabs under the keypad that need to be pressed in and the pull the cover from the bottom out. Then you will be left with the back plate with four screws. There are four wires attached to the back that you will need to remove and replace when you get your new one. Becareful not to short out the wires when you remove them. There will be some info on the back of the plate or on the inside of the keypad. Use the model number for your query. Look on ebay and use "6148 keypad" as a search if you have a 6148 existing. If it says 6150, then use "6150 keypad" as a search and so on. The 6160 keypad is just a higher end keypad that has a two line custom english display, the others are fixed display. If your system is a wireless system or has wireless sensors then you will need the RF version of any of those keypads if in fact you remove the keypad and find that what you have is a 6150RF model then you will need to replace it with a like kind.

All the functions will be the same as you have now. Just verify that the address of the old keypad is 31. Press the 1 & 3 buttons at the same time on the old keypad and the current address will be displayed. Set the new keypad for the same address if different from 31.GlenGlen Moore41078.1894267014

Enter current master code (user 02) then press the "code" button. Enter 02 then enter your new four digit code (twice) after which you will hear a single beep if the system accepted the new code.Glen
